It looks like it was/is stored inside. Other than general maintenance, what parts have you had to replace or rebuild?
2
u/Medium_Series1264 8d ago
Ok here goes. New spark plug, coil wire/cap. Fuel tank was rusted inside so that needed a good cleaning(Evapo-Rust). New fuel lines, filters and fuel tank cap. New shocks front & rear. Speedo cable, new front brake cable. Front brake return spring. Replaced the light bulb for neutral indicator and bulb for display. Was missing the chain guard, found one on EBay. Needed a shifter oil seal. Adjusted clutch. I think that’s it 🤷♂️
